PURPOSE
The Office of Research Integrity is an essential component of the University's research enterprise in the areas of human research protections, animal research oversight, research with biohazards, research misconduct and the very unique scientific diving program. Reporting to the EVPRI, the Assistant Vice President for Research Integrity (AVPRI) is accountable for institutional compliance and implementation of best practices, serving a pivotal role in fostering a culture of research integrity within the TAMU-CC research community. The AVPRI will be a facilitator who will help researchers determine which regulations, policies, and rules apply to their area of research. They will understand the needs of established, high-level researchers, as well as those of faculty in the early stages of their research career, and assist them in knowing how to meet compliance requirements.
The AVPRI is ultimately responsible for the effectiveness of the Office of Research Integrity's programs, as measured by TAMU-CC's ability to successfully conduct research under the high standards of compliance and protection of its human and animal subjects, sustain its national registration/assurance status and certification through policies and best practices, and maintain national and international recognition with funding agencies, peer institutions and other academic bodies. The AVPRI leads an office that serves an extensive network of faculty, researchers, staff and students involved in social sciences, animal research, activities involving biohazards and scientific diving. Aligned with the TAMU-CC Islander Impact 2030 Strategic Plan, the AVPRI will provide strategic direction and leadership to ensure the quality and ethical conduct of all research activities through the oversight of the following functions:
* Provides guidance and programmatic vision to facilitate, nurture and safeguard a thriving research ecosystem. Advises the EVPRI on a wide range of important institutional matters directly or indirectly linked to research compliance including strategic initiatives, communication and campus priorities.
* Recommends and promulgates research compliance related policies and procedures and oversees their implementation.
* Manages mission-supported research compliance offices that provide services of research compliance and administration, including:
* Institutional Review Board (IRB)
* Institutional Animal Care and Use Committee (IACUC)
* Institutional Biosafety Committee (IBC)
* Scientific Dive Board
* Research Misconduct Program
* Provides guidance and planning for achieving TAMU-CC's goal of becoming accredited for the human subjects protection program (AAHRPP) and the animal care program (AAALAC)
RESPONSIBILITIES
Research Compliance Leadership: 50%
Job Duties
* Serves as the University's subject matter expert for research compliance areas and provides support for research compliance committees (IACUC, IBC, IRB, and Dive Control Board) including administrative review of protocols, meeting logistics, and meeting minutes.
* Develops, directs, and implements research compliance programs
* Oversees the review research protocols for compliance with IRB, IBC, IACUC, research misconduct regulations, and scientific diving regulations and requirements. Oversees site visits and inspections to ensure adherence to protocols and compliance standards, and maintain accurate records of research protocols, reviews, and approvals.
* Maintains efficient processes for reviewing and approving research protocols involving IRB, IBC, IACUC, and Dive Plans. Provide strategic vision for process improvement opportunities for research compliance operations.
* Provides senior-level responsibility for budget, human resources, information technology, and facilities operations to ensure the programs maintain necessary resources to ensure compliance obligations are met.
* Supervise assigned personnel, which includes hiring, work allocation, training, and problem resolution; evaluate performance and make recommendations for personnel actions.
* Oversees the development and implementation of training for faculty, staff, and students in assigned research compliance areas. The AVPRI will have responsibility for the training program. Communication with the campus on changes and updates to regulations and policies will be an important responsibility for the AVPRI. Periodic instructional sessions for faculty, staff, and students will be offered to keep the campus fully informed on compliance and research integrity topics.
* Develops and implements a process for investigating reports of research misconduct, ensuring fairness, confidentiality, and adherence to institutional policies including receiving, triaging, and investigating allegations, interviewing witnesses, collecting evidence, and making recommendations for corrective actions or disciplinary proceedings. Serves as TAMU-CC's Research Integrity Officer.
* Maintains audit readiness and supports regulatory examinations and internal/external audit requests, including preparing materials, written reports and developing audit responses.
* Maintains and updates a comprehensive database of research protocols, compliance training records, IRB/IBC/IACUC reviews and approvals, and research misconduct investigations.
